about the chief

Cecily Barker was born and raised in Albuquerque, NM. After attending college out of state, she returned to Albuquerque and joined the Albuquerque Police Department in 2004.

After graduating the police academy, Chief Barker served in the Field Services Bureau from 2004-2012. During that time, she held collateral duties of Gang Suppression Officer, Crisis Intervention Officer and Field Training Officer. She was promoted to Sergeant in 2012 where she served in the Field Services Bureau and later in the Violent Crimes Division as the FASTT, Missing Person and Cold Case Sergeant.

She was promoted to Lieutenant in 2017. As a Lieutenant, Chief Barker served in the Juvenile/Property Crime Division and the Criminalistics Division. She was promoted to Commander in 2020 and served as the Northwest Area Commander and later as the Chief of Staff. In 2021, she was promoted to Deputy Chief of the Investigative Bureau where she lead the Criminal Investigations Division, Investigative Services Division and the Scientific Evidence Division. In October of 2023, Chief Barker took over the Field Services Bureau where she currently oversees the departments 6 Area Commands.

Chief Barker has an Associate’s degree in Criminal Justice and a Bachelor’s Degree in Justice Administration. She is also a graduate from Police Executive Leadership Institute- PELI IX and the Police Executive Training Program.
